Downed Electrical and Telecommunication Lines on Southeast Blair Road

Source: Clark County Public Safety - CRESA Digital
SE Blair Rd, Washington 98671, USA
Summary: Emergency services responded to reports of a downed electrical transformer and arcing wires at the intersection of Southeast Blair Road and Southeast Lashuga River Road in Clark County, Washington. Upon arrival, responders found a line hanging over the eastbound lane of Blair Road, still attached at both ends, and later determined that telecommunication lines were also down and lying on the ground. The incident prompted traffic control and coordination with utility companies, including Verizon, PUD, and Zipley, to address the hazard. No immediate injuries were reported, and responders remained on scene to monitor the situation and ensure public safety until utility crews arrived.
